The provisions of Subpart D, of the HHS regulations, Additional Protections for Children Involved as Subjects in Research apply
slega [8]

Answer:

All research funded by HHS

Explanation:

When you take a look at the HHS Regulation, 45 CFR part 46, in the provisions of subpart D, Additional Protections for Children Involved as Subjects in Research, this applies to every study that involves children and are supported or conducted by HHS, and requires an IRB review which is in line with the provision of subpart D in the about regulation.
